What is Affinity Mapping?

Affinity mapping, also known as affinity diagramming or affinity analysis, is a method used to organize a large number of ideas, thoughts, or data points into natural groupings based on their inherent relationships. This process is particularly effective when dealing with complex problems, brainstorming sessions, or research findings where the sheer volume of information can be overwhelming.

The technique encourages a collaborative and iterative approach, allowing teams to collectively make sense of unstructured data. By identifying patterns and connections, affinity mapping helps to clarify complex issues, uncover underlying themes, and prioritize potential solutions or areas for further investigation. It is a foundational tool in design thinking, product development, and strategic planning.

The core principle of affinity mapping lies in its ability to transform a chaotic collection of qualitative data into a structured and actionable format. This transformation facilitates deeper understanding and more effective decision-making by revealing the ‘big picture’ from individual elements. It moves beyond simple categorization to uncover the relationships that bind ideas together.

Understanding Affinity Mapping

The affinity mapping process typically begins with a team brainstorming a multitude of ideas or observations related to a specific problem or topic. These individual ideas are usually written on sticky notes or cards, with each note representing a single thought or piece of data. The team then works together, without initial discussion, to silently group these notes based on perceived similarities or connections.

As groupings emerge, participants start to voice their thoughts and collaboratively refine the categories. The goal is to create distinct clusters of related ideas. Often, a header or title is created for each cluster to encapsulate the overarching theme. This iterative process of grouping, renaming, and refining continues until all notes are organized into logical and stable categories.

The visual nature of affinity mapping is key to its effectiveness. Seeing all the ideas laid out and grouped allows for emergent patterns to become apparent. This visual representation helps teams to identify key themes, areas of consensus, and potential points of divergence, providing a clear overview of complex information.

Real-World Example

A software development team is experiencing frequent bugs and user complaints after product launches. They conduct a brainstorming session to identify all potential causes for these issues. Hundreds of sticky notes are generated, detailing everything from inadequate testing procedures and unclear requirements to communication breakdowns between departments and insufficient documentation.

The team then uses affinity mapping to organize these notes. They silently group the notes on a large wall, clustering similar issues together, such as all notes related to testing, all related to requirements, and all related to team communication. As they group, they create header notes like “Testing Deficiencies,” “Requirement Ambiguity,” “Interdepartmental Miscommunication,” and “Documentation Gaps.”

This organized view immediately highlights that a disproportionate number of issues fall under “Testing Deficiencies” and “Requirement Ambiguity.” This insight allows the team to focus their improvement efforts on these critical areas, rather than trying to address every single identified problem simultaneously.

Importance in Business or Economics

In business, affinity mapping is invaluable for problem-solving and innovation. It helps companies to synthesize vast amounts of customer feedback, market research, or employee suggestions into actionable insights. By revealing core issues and underlying themes, it guides strategic decision-making, product development, and process improvement initiatives.

For example, a marketing team could use affinity mapping to analyze customer survey responses, identifying common pain points or desired features that can inform future campaigns or product roadmaps. Similarly, an HR department might use it to understand employee concerns raised during town hall meetings, leading to targeted policy changes.

Economically, understanding these synthesized insights allows businesses to allocate resources more efficiently. By focusing on the most impactful issues or opportunities identified through affinity mapping, companies can optimize their investments, reduce waste, and increase their competitive advantage.

Types or Variations

While the core process remains consistent, affinity mapping can be adapted. Digital tools offer virtual affinity mapping, allowing remote teams to collaborate effectively. Sometimes, the process is combined with other techniques, such as a force-field analysis after grouping to identify barriers and drivers related to a central problem. The size and format of the data (e.g., individual observations vs. formal research findings) can also influence the specific application.

Frequently Asked Questions (FAQs)

What is the primary benefit of using affinity mapping?

The primary benefit is its ability to bring order and clarity to large volumes of qualitative data, making complex information understandable and actionable for a team.

Can affinity mapping be done by an individual?

While best performed by a group to leverage diverse perspectives, an individual can adapt the process for personal use to organize thoughts or research, though it may lack the depth of collective insight.

What is the difference between affinity mapping and mind mapping?

Mind mapping typically starts with a central idea and branches out, showing hierarchical relationships. Affinity mapping starts with many disparate ideas and groups them into categories based on natural relationships, focusing on synthesis rather than expansion from a single point.
